Blackers art of fly making comprising angling and dyeing of colours with engravings of salmon and trout flies shewing the process of the gentle craft as taught in the pages with descriptions of flies for the season of the year as they come out on the water is a work of fly tying literature with significant fly fishing content written by william blacker, a london tackle dealer and first published in london in 1842 by. The compleat angler was first published in 1653, but walton continued to add to it for a quarter of a century.
